B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, especially formulated for feed-grade use and examined to meet stringent good quality and security expectations. BHT is actually a lipophilic natural compound that is definitely largely employed as an antioxidant in numerous industrial apps. In animal nutrition, BHT FEED GRADE TEST is commonly utilized to stop the oxidation of fats and oils in animal feed, thereby preserving the nutritional worth and lengthening the shelf lifetime of the feed. Oxidized fats not merely eliminate nutritional efficacy but also can produce dangerous compounds, influencing the health and expansion of livestock. The inclusion of BHT in feed needs demanding screening to make sure it adheres to regulatory criteria and is particularly Safe and sound for intake by animals, which inevitably enters the human foodstuff chain. The screening protocols generally evaluate the purity, efficacy, and opportunity residues in animal tissues.
Yet another vital compound while in the chemical domain is Pentachloropyridine. This compound is often a chlorinated spinoff of pyridine and has garnered curiosity as a result of its utility as an intermediate from the synthesis of agrochemicals, dyes, and prescription drugs. Its high degree of chlorination can make it a strong compound, which really should be dealt with with care as a result of probable toxicity and environmental problems. Pentachloropyridine serves as being a setting up block in chemical synthesis, allowing chemists to acquire far more complicated molecules that may be Employed in herbicides, insecticides, or maybe specialty polymers. The handling and disposal of Pentachloropyridine are regulated, given its potential environmental persistence and bioaccumulation danger. Industries dealing with this compound typically adopt shut-procedure production procedures and arduous protection protocols to reduce publicity.
M-Phenylene Diamine, usually abbreviated as MPD, is really an aromatic amine that characteristics prominently during the production of aramid fibers, which are nicely-known for their heat resistance and strength. Kevlar and Nomex, Utilized in entire body armor and fireplace-resistant clothing, respectively, are manufactured applying MPD for a vital precursor. The compound itself consists of a benzene ring with two amino groups in the meta positions, rendering it ideal for producing polymers with attractive thermal and mechanical Qualities. M-Phenylene Diamine (MPD) is usually Employed in the dye marketplace, specially in hair dyes and various cosmetic purposes, While its use is curtailed in certain regions due to protection considerations. When producing goods that contains MPD, right occupational safety methods are essential to protect personnel from prolonged publicity, which could lead to pores and skin sensitization or other health concerns.
O-Phenylene Diamine (OPDA), even though structurally just like MPD, differs while in the positioning of the amino groups, which substantially influences its chemical reactivity and software. OPDA is often used within the production of dyes and pigments, where it contributes into the formation of vivid hues which have been steady and extended-Long lasting. Additionally it is used in the synthesis of heterocyclic compounds and prescribed drugs. OPDA’s purpose in corrosion inhibitors and rubber chemicals even further highlights its versatility. Having said that, much like other aromatic amines, OPDA is usually linked to toxicity hazards, and therefore, its use is meticulously controlled and monitored. The value of proper handling, suitable storage, and adequate protective measures cannot be overstated when dealing with OPDA in almost any industrial environment.
Pinacolone is another noteworthy compound with various apps. It is a ketone Together with the molecular system C6H12O which is utilised principally being an intermediate within the synthesis of pesticides and herbicides, notably inside the creation of triazole fungicides and particular plant development regulators. Pinacolone’s framework includes a tertiary butyl team, which contributes to its special reactivity in organic and natural synthesis. Past agriculture, it can even be located in the manufacture of pharmaceuticals and fragrances. Pinacolone is valued for its power to bear nucleophilic substitution and condensation reactions, rendering it a M-Phenylene Diamine(MPD) valuable reagent in laboratory and industrial procedures. While it's much less harmful than a lot of the Formerly talked about compounds, security precautions are still required to mitigate any threats linked to its volatility and probable irritant properties.
2-Heptanone is actually a ketone that The natural way occurs in a few plants and is also present in smaller portions in human sweat and certain animal secretions. It is usually Utilized in the fragrance and flavor industries because of its nice, fruity odor. Also, 2-Heptanone has observed apps to be a solvent and intermediate in natural synthesis. Interestingly, analysis has suggested that it could Engage in a task in chemical signaling, notably in insects, wherever it functions as an alarm pheromone. This has triggered its research in pest Manage procedures and behavioral science. Industrially, 2-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its comparatively reduced toxicity causes it to be well suited for use in client items, although proper labeling and managing Guidance are usually mandated.
